Career Path

Visual Storytelling Specialist: This role focuses on creating compelling narratives through visual media to promote ecosystem restoration efforts. Industry relevance lies in improving public engagement and awareness. Ecosystem Restoration Coordinator: Responsible for overseeing projects aimed at restoring damaged ecosystems, this role combines project management with visual storytelling to communicate progress and impact effectively. Environmental Graphic Designer: This position involves designing informative graphics and visual aids that help convey important data and stories related to ecosystem restoration, enhancing understanding and community involvement. Content Developer for Ecosystems: Tasked with producing educational content that utilizes visual storytelling techniques, this role aims to inspire action and inform the public about ecosystem restoration initiatives. Ecological Data Visualizer: This role requires the transformation of complex ecological data into accessible visual formats, helping stakeholders make informed decisions about ecosystem restoration strategies.
